diff options
author | Alon Albert <aalbert@google.com> | 2011-02-07 10:53:26 -0800 |
---|---|---|
committer | Alon Albert <aalbert@google.com> | 2011-02-07 10:53:26 -0800 |
commit | 9257ec05639ac1a529c81ba94cc631b1fa5f49d9 (patch) | |
tree | 480958bae2e906467ce60e13f2fdcf14c56184c8 /core/java/android/content/AbstractThreadedSyncAdapter.java | |
parent | d4a3d032b119a4f325d2724649da55e540a322b9 (diff) | |
download | frameworks_base-9257ec05639ac1a529c81ba94cc631b1fa5f49d9.zip frameworks_base-9257ec05639ac1a529c81ba94cc631b1fa5f49d9.tar.gz frameworks_base-9257ec05639ac1a529c81ba94cc631b1fa5f49d9.tar.bz2 |
Move handing of a "cancel" inside try-finally block
Bug: 3417906
Change-Id: I87e41c0cdad74e2ba72a7b4d1f059e72d106e105
Diffstat (limited to 'core/java/android/content/AbstractThreadedSyncAdapter.java')
-rw-r--r-- | core/java/android/content/AbstractThreadedSyncAdapter.java | 7 |
1 files changed, 3 insertions, 4 deletions
diff --git a/core/java/android/content/AbstractThreadedSyncAdapter.java b/core/java/android/content/AbstractThreadedSyncAdapter.java index 90d6472..fcc19a2 100644 --- a/core/java/android/content/AbstractThreadedSyncAdapter.java +++ b/core/java/android/content/AbstractThreadedSyncAdapter.java @@ -191,13 +191,12 @@ public abstract class AbstractThreadedSyncAdapter { public void run() { Process.setThreadPriority(Process.THREAD_PRIORITY_BACKGROUND); - if (isCanceled()) { - return; - } - SyncResult syncResult = new SyncResult(); ContentProviderClient provider = null; try { + if (isCanceled()) { + return; + } provider = mContext.getContentResolver().acquireContentProviderClient(mAuthority); if (provider != null) { AbstractThreadedSyncAdapter.this.onPerformSync(mAccount, mExtras, |